你查询的IP:[59.191.74.104]  地理位置:中国–广东

最新查询121.58.246.167 203.94.141.59 123.206.255.147 122.204.206.248 123.8.78.8 203.192.82.125 121.248.142.62 119.42.199.25 119.58.23.193 59.191.74.104 121.204.75.102 168.160.109.15 123.196.190.114 210.14.64.216 119.19.183.125 203.212.80.153 124.42.151.192 118.120.73.76 119.128.26.161 118.84.169.30 119.253.23.104 116.204.68.162 121.52.224.141 61.4.176.67 220.234.116.147 202.239.176.217 120.64.103.120 59.192.124.129 121.51.221.72 202.41.240.138 202.127.224.25